Peter Lindbergh was a lifelong friend of the Queen of Rock 'n' Roll and shot intimate portraits of her over many years. Lindbergh's photographs do more than just document her iconic status; they reveal the powerful, joyful, and at times introverted woman behind the public persona. Through his lens, Peter Lindbergh captured Tina Turner's radiant energy with an incredible sensitivity and his impeccable understanding of dramatic composition. His work shows Tina in all her complexity, blending her fierce spirit with quieter, more reflective moments. Across numerous settings--from the stage to the beach, from the streets to the iconic Eiffel Tower, with the city of Paris sprawling beneath her--Peter portrayed Tina throughout the years, always capturing the real Tina. His photos depict her singing, dancing, and simply being herself, effortlessly showcasing the depth of her character. Each image tells a story, a testament to her vitality and complexity, both on stage and in life. In each of these portraits, Tina is immediately recognizable. The book, which includes a personal foreword by Tina Turner's husband Erwin Bach, is a heartfelt tribute to the friendship and deep connection between two artists who shaped the cultural landscape of the 20th century. It's more than a collection of photographs; it's a celebration of a shared journey of creativity, trust, and mutual respect. "We were partners in crime," remembers Tina. "He was willing to try anything--and so was I! Together, we made magic!" The magic they made together lives on in Peter Lindbergh's photographs. This book--a collection of images created during their long professional collaboration and enduring friendship--tells their special story.
